Example 02: Ontology Validation

Validate Brick models against the Brick Schema ontology.

Part 1: Single Model Validation

Validate one Brick model:

from pathlib import Path
from hhw_brick import BrickModelValidator

# Path to Brick model from Example 01
model_file = Path("tests/fixtures/Brick_Model_File/building_29.ttl")

# Create validator
validator = BrickModelValidator(use_local_brick=True)

# Validate
result = validator.validate_ontology(str(model_file))

if result['valid']:
    print(f"✓ Valid! Accuracy: {result['accuracy_percentage']}%")
else:
    print(f"✗ Invalid! Error: {result.get('error', 'Unknown')}")

Output:

✓ Valid! Accuracy: 100.0%


Part 2: Batch Validation (Parallel)

Validate multiple models with parallel processing:

# Batch validate all models in directory
batch_result = validator.batch_validate_ontology(
    test_data_dir="tests/fixtures/Brick_Model_File",
    max_workers=15  # Parallel workers (optional)
)

print(f"Valid: {batch_result['passed_files']} / {batch_result['total_files']}")
print(f"Overall accuracy: {batch_result['overall_accuracy']:.1f}%")

Output:

Validating 10 models (parallel processing)...
✓ Valid: 10 / 10
✓ Overall accuracy: 100.0%


Validation Report Structure

{
    'ttl_file_path': 'building_29.ttl',
    'valid': True,
    'accuracy_percentage': 100.0,
    'success': True,
    'validation_report': 'All checks passed',
    'error': None  # or error message if failed
}

Performance Tips

  • Parallel Processing: Automatically uses CPU count - 1 workers
  • Adjust Workers: Set max_workers parameter (default: 15)
  • Local Schema: Use use_local_brick=True for faster validation
